7 Food Safety Steps for Successful Community Meals


Whether preparing food for a family reunion or a community gathering, people who are great cooks at home don't necessarily know how to safely prepare and store large quantities of food for large groups. Food that is mishandled can cause foodborne illness. However, by following some simple steps, volunteer cooks can make the event safe and successful!

1. Plan Ahead — Make sure the location meets your needs.

  • Be sure you have enough oven, stovetop, refrigerator, freezer, and work space.
  • Find out if there's a source of clean water. If not, bring water for preparation and cleaning.
